arkadaşlar adodataset1 kullanıyorum vt access excelden tablo alıp vt yazdırıyorum işlem tamam fakat vt deki kayıtlar arasında birer boşluk var örneğin
murtaza keskin
boş
ahmet dersiz
gibi adodataset.delete yapıyorum verdiği hata
satır güncelleştirme için bulunamıyor. son okuduğundan bu yana bazı değerler değişmiş olabilir.
bu hatayı nasıl halledebilirim sizce.
adodataset1.delete sorunu
- sabanakman
- Kıdemli Üye
- Mesajlar: 3081
- Kayıt: 17 Nis 2006 08:11
- Konum: Ah bi Antalya olaydı keşke (Ankara)
s.a.
ADO bileşenleri ile kayıt işlemleri yaparken, tüm sütunları aynı değere sahip birden fazla kayıt varsa ve o kayıtlardan herhangi birisine herhangi bir işlem yapılmaya çalışılırsa belirttiğiniz hata oluşuyor. Mesela harhangi bir alana bir değer yazıldı ve hata geldi ise tabloyu açıp kaparsanız tüm o kayıtların o alanına belirttiğiniz değer yazılmış olur veya kaydı silerseniz hata aynen gelir. Tabloyu kapatıp açarsanız o kayıtların (tüm alanları aynı değere sahip olanlar) hepsinin silindiğini görebilirsiniz. Bu mesaj belirttiğim gibi tüm alanları aynı değere sahip birden fazla kayıt varsa ve bu kayıtlardan birisinin üzerinden değişiklik yapılmaya çalışılırsa tüm o kayıtların hepsi için çalıştırıldığı anlamına gelmektedir
. İyi çalışmalar.
ADO bileşenleri ile kayıt işlemleri yaparken, tüm sütunları aynı değere sahip birden fazla kayıt varsa ve o kayıtlardan herhangi birisine herhangi bir işlem yapılmaya çalışılırsa belirttiğiniz hata oluşuyor. Mesela harhangi bir alana bir değer yazıldı ve hata geldi ise tabloyu açıp kaparsanız tüm o kayıtların o alanına belirttiğiniz değer yazılmış olur veya kaydı silerseniz hata aynen gelir. Tabloyu kapatıp açarsanız o kayıtların (tüm alanları aynı değere sahip olanlar) hepsinin silindiğini görebilirsiniz. Bu mesaj belirttiğim gibi tüm alanları aynı değere sahip birden fazla kayıt varsa ve bu kayıtlardan birisinin üzerinden değişiklik yapılmaya çalışılırsa tüm o kayıtların hepsi için çalıştırıldığı anlamına gelmektedir

Şaban Şahin AKMAN
_________________
Derin olan kuyu değil kısa olan iptir. - .
_________________
Derin olan kuyu değil kısa olan iptir. - .